Default Simple Dully Wheel TUT

Ok well i finally desided to make this. What i will show how to make is a simple dully(sp?)wheel for the xtruck. this will only work really with the offroad rims. its veryyy easy and no gluing and no cutting(exept wire)is needed. it is totally reversable so if you dont want dullys anymore just cut the wire and remove. READ WHOLE TUT FIRST TO MAKE SURE YOU KNOW WHAT TO DO Also if you only have 1 offroad kit then at the end of the tut you will need to use a stock tire infront due to the fact that you will end up using all the 4 offroad tires

Things needed
1.Wire twine(maily used to hold things together. can be found in twist ties.)
2.Wire snips
3.Needle nose pliars
4.Wheel wrentch
5.4 Offroad truck rims(2 per side)

First step..
Gather up your materiels




Next.. Put the tires next to each other and put the wrentch next to the tires
this will act as a guage for the length of wire


Then cut the wire


Then bend the wire to a U shape so the ends are the same lengh


Then send the wire threw the small holes(threw the back of the rim)


Then bend the end so it flat agaist the back of the rim


Then on the front bend the wires down so they stay on


After just bolt on the rim as usual


Then (blurry pic sorry) bend the wires so they are pointing up in the air


Ok then take the wires that are stcking up and send them threw the holes on the back of the second rim. liek so


The wires should now be sticking threw both rims and should also be sticking out the top of the second rim


Use your fingers to twist the wires together to make the rims tighter together


After you use your fingers.use a pair of needle nose pliars to tighten the wires even more

(warning do not overtighten may snap wire then have to start over)

You shoudl now have the 2 tires tight together from a side view it should look liek this


Now your all done
